Function and Role of the Door Gasket in Refrigerator Thermal Sealing and energy Efficiency
WR24X10077 GE Refrigerator Gasket LTM F OS2 is an elastomeric door seal designed to re-establish the intended contact geometry and retention pressure between a GE refrigerator door and cabinet. The gasket combines a compressible sealing bulb and an embedded magnetic strip to create a continuous thermal and air barrier that minimizes convective air exchange and moisture infiltration at the door perimeter. properly matched to the door flange profile and mounting channel, this part restores the original compression set and sealing plane; mismatches in channel width, corner profile, or magnet polarity can prevent full contact and reduce performance.
Thermally, an intact gasket reduces heat gain into the cold interior and limits frost formation on the evaporator by preventing humid room air ingress; degraded or deformed gaskets increase compressor run time and can alter defrost cycling due to higher load and moisture accumulation. Technicians and owners can verify seal performance by checking for uneven compression, light gaps, condensate at the door edge, or rapid frost buildup, and by confirming full seating during installation. Typical field practice includes cleaning and inspecting the mounting channel, ensuring corner seams are sealed, and replacing gaskets that show compression set, tears, or magnetic loss to recover original energy performance.

Common Failure symptoms and Diagnostic Indicators of gasket Degradation
The door gasket provides the primary air seal and mechanical buffer between the refrigerator cabinet and its door; loss of seal integrity increases heat ingress, moisture migration, and compressor workload. The WR24X10077 GE Refrigerator Gasket LTM F OS2 is a direct-replacement style gasket intended to restore original sealing geometry and magnetic retention on compatible GE LTM-series doors. technicians should verify door orientation and model compatibility before installation because even small differences in profile or magnet placement change sealing behavior and alignment under repeated cycling.
- Visible deformation, cracks, or permanent compression set at hinge or corner locations
- Warm spots or condensation on the cabinet face adjacent to the door
- Frost build-up in the fresh-food compartment or along the door frame
- Prolonged compressor run-times or short cycling compared with baseline operation
- Drafts detectable with a tissue/dollar-bill test or infrared thermography
| Item | Description |
|---|---|
| Gap or compression loss | measure seam gaps; a continuous gap >2 mm or uneven compression at corners indicates the gasket is not seating. |
| Temperature differential | Check internal temps near the door vs setpoint; a local delta ≥3-5 °C suggests air leakage through the seal. |
| Operational symptoms | Record compressor duty cycle; a significant increase from baseline or frequent cycling often correlates with gasket leakage. |
Diagnostic procedure should combine visual inspection with simple functional checks: use the dollar-bill pull test to evaluate marginal sealing, inspect the contact flange for worn or missing magnetic strips, and measure temperature differentials with a probe or IR camera to localize leaks. For field replacements, confirm the WR24X10077 gasket matches the door profile and magnet location; an otherwise correct-looking replacement can still fail if the sealing lip geometry or magnet strength differs, producing the same symptoms described above.
Replacement Considerations, Model Compatibility, and Installation Best Practices
The WR24X10077 GE Refrigerator gasket LTM F OS2 is an extruded door seal with an integrated magnetic strip engineered to maintain the thermal boundary between the cabinet and the door. Its primary function is to compress uniformly into the cabinet retainer channel and provide continuous magnetic contact; failures usually present as compression set (permanent deformation),surface hardening or cracking,torn bulb edges,or weakened magnetic retention that permits warm air infiltration and frost buildup. Compatibility depends on profile geometry (bulb diameter, flange width, corner style) and magnet placement more than on nominal length, so substituting a visually similar gasket with a different channel depth or corner construction will frequently enough lead to point-sealing, accelerated wear, and reduced thermal performance.
Replacement best practices include verifying the OEM cross-reference and measuring the retainer channel, corner radius, and door stop clearances before ordering. Prepare the cabinet mating surface by removing adhesive residue and corrosion, loosely seat the new gasket into the retainer, then use controlled heat (50-65°C / 120-150°F) to relax compression set and ease corner forming; progressively engage the gasket around the perimeter for uniform compression. After installation, perform simple functional checks such as the paper-test at multiple locations, visual inspection for gaps at the hinge and strike areas, and a 24-hour monitoring period for temperature stability. Avoid excessive mechanical force or sharp tools during installation and confirm the gasket’s corner style (welded vs. return-bent) matches the cabinet to prevent premature failure.
- Measure channel width, corner radius, and flange seating before ordering replacement.
- Clean and inspect retainer hardware; replace bent retainers or missing screws.
- Use gentle heat to reshape set gaskets; avoid localized overheating.
- Perform paper test and 24-hour temperature check after installation.

Q&A
What is WR24X10077 (GE Refrigerator Gasket LTM F OS2) and what does it fit?
WR24X10077 is a GE OEM replacement door gasket (seal) used on certain GE refrigerators. It is indeed a direct-replacement rubber/magnetic door gasket sold under GE part numbering; the extra letters (“LTM F OS2”) are internal/manufacturing codes and do not change the fit. Always verify compatibility by matching WR24X10077 to your refrigerator’s model number (usually on a sticker inside the fresh-food compartment) before ordering.
How do I know if the gasket needs to be replaced?
Replace the gasket if you see cracks, tears, permanent deformation, heavy mold that won’t clean, or if the magnetic strip has lost strength (door doesn’t stay shut). Other signs include frost/ice buildup, condensation between compartments, excessive compressor run time, or the dollar-bill test showing a poor seal (slip a bill between door and cabinet; it should hold firmly when closed).
can I install WR24X10077 myself, and what tools do I need?
Yes-manny owners can install it themselves. Typical tools: Phillips and flat-head screwdrivers, utility knife (if removing adhesive), warm water or hair dryer (to soften the gasket), mild detergent, clean cloth, and possibly a small socket set if hinge/retainer screws are present. Wear gloves to protect hands. Follow the refrigerator manufacturer’s instructions and unplug the appliance if you will be removing hinge hardware.
What is the general step-by-step process to replace the gasket?
Basic steps: 1) turn off or set fridge to a safe temp and remove food if necessary. 2) Open door and loosen/remove the retainer screws (or peel off gasket if adhesive). 3) Remove the old gasket and clean the channel/retainer thoroughly. 4) Fit the new gasket into the channel, seating the gasket lip into the retainer or sliding it onto the retainer flange. 5) Reinstall screws loosely,adjust alignment,then tighten evenly. 6) Use warm air or warm water to soften and form the gasket for a tight seal; allow 24 hours for final shaping. Check the seal with the dollar-bill test and readjust if needed.
My gasket is magnetic – how do I check if the magnets are still good?
Run a small wrench or another magnetic object along the gasket edge; the gasket should attract the magnet. Alternatively, close the door on a dollar bill: a magnetic, functional gasket will grip the bill firmly. Weak or uneven magnetic attraction indicates the magnetic strip has failed or separated and the gasket should be replaced.
How can I improve a gasket that’s warped but not torn – can it be repaired?
Minor warps can often be improved by softening the gasket with warm water or a hair dryer (do not overheat), then pressing and holding it into the correct position until it cools. For gaps at the corners, loosening retainer screws and repositioning the gasket helps. If the gasket has permanent deformation, cracks, or weakened magnets, replacement is the correct fix.
are there any cleaning or maintenance tips to extend gasket life?
Clean the gasket regularly with a soft cloth and mild detergent or baking-soda solution to remove food residue and prevent mold.Rinse and dry thoroughly. Avoid petroleum-based or harsh solvents (thay can degrade the rubber). Inspect periodically for damage and keep refrigerator level so doors close evenly.
